About the role
Job Overview
We are seeking a dedicated Product Manager to drive end-to-end product lifecycle management and support regional business growth. This role is responsible for product planning, promotion, technical collaboration, and cross-functional coordination to deliver localized product solutions and maximize market performance.
Key Responsibilities
Product Life cycle Management
- Oversee the full product life cycle, including the NPI launch process, EOL (End of Life) planning, product enhancement feedback , and quality issue handling for recurring faults or software bugs.
Product strategy & planning and knowledge Management
- Develop product promotion and market strategies jointly with sales, marketing, and HQ teams.
- Manage the regional product road map, and define and communicate launch plans.
- Manage product documents and software resources on internal SharePoint and partner portals, ensuring timely updates and proper version control.
- Conduct product introductions and demonstrations for partners and customers, and deliver internal product training for the team.
Product Requirements & Competitive Analysis
- Lead requirements scoping and management, and collect and feed back new requirements.
- Conduct competitive analysis and report market intelligence collected .
Marketing & Event Support
- Support marketing activities, including website product related content creation, campaign materials, blogs, and product launch events.
- Participate in industry exhibitions, and support on-site design, setup, and event execution.
- Organize product conferences and roadshows, and provide resources and presentations focused on new launches and the product road map.
Partner & Commercial Management
- Manage integrators, distributors, and end users, and maintain the price book.
- Issue internal and external product notifications in a timely manner.
Job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ree or above in Marketing, Business Administration, Engineering, or related fields.
- Proven experience in product life cycle management, product marketing, or B2B product management.
- Familiarity with the NPI process, EOL management, and cross-regional product coordination.
- Strong market insight, competitive analysis skills, and business acumen.
- Excellent communication, presentation, and cross-team collaboration skills.
- Proficiency with office tools, SharePoint, and other document management systems.
- Ability to coordinate with HQ, sales, marketing, and technical teams to drive product initiatives.
- Willingness to travel for exhibitions, conferences, and customer events.
- Can accept 5 days of onsite work.
Bonus Skills
- Experience in relevant technical product industries is preferred.
- Familiarity with the B2B partner ecosystem.
- Strong written and spoken English for cross-regional communication.
